On AI, with its threats and hopes, history and religion.

We are back! In the last season, we mostly focused on our past: where we came from, and how our history affected the value we seek to create in our career. This season, we are looking towards the future.

This time we recorded among the mushrooms of the autumn forest. While the dogs ran around sniffing the wind, we discussed what we hope from AI, and what we fear the most.

The path we took:

  • Science fiction's AI promises, teaching us to fear the robots early on.
  • The promise of growth and prosperity, and the last time we heard those promises: in the mobile revolution.
  • Machines doing stupid human stuff much more efficiently than humans.
  • The brief history of AI, or all the different things we called AI at some point.
  • Regulation, legislation, and setting rules for something we don't fully understand.
  • Surpassing human intelligence being a thread in itself or a way to salvation.
  • Robot gods, robots with emotions.
  • And for a more grounded ending: AI tools we use now, in our daily work, and why we're not worried about robots taking our jobs just yet.
